## Ownership: Rate Limiting

New to the team? The rate-limiting module in the Gatehouse API gateway is deceptively small but bites hard — token buckets are shared per tenant, so one noisy client can starve its siblings. Don't tweak bucket sizes without reading the tuning doc first. For limit changes, overrides, or general confusion, the person to ask is:

account owner for hahig-fahag: Pelael Istax Novys

## Building Access — Spares Room (Hullbrook Annex)

Contractors: the spare hardware room is down the east corridor on the ground floor, third door on the left. Sign in at the front desk first and grab a visitor lanyard. Anything you take out, jot it in the blue logbook — yes, even the little stuff. The door self-locks, so don't wedge it. To get in, punch in the code below.

staff pass of hagug-taguf = bdg-HJ-9

Subject: Cleaners coming through tonight

Hi folks,

Quick note from the front desk at Larchden Works — the cleaning crew will be on your floor from 20:00, so please don't leave tools blocking the corridor. If you're working late and need back in after they lock the stair doors, the keypad by the fire door takes the code below.

door code, bahaf-fahag: bdg-L-57